Job Description
Role Purpose
Plan international Ethiopia is looking for a project manager for both Amhara conflict responses funded by DRA Ethiopia Joint Response. This position will be a part of Education and WASH initiative to contribute for conflict affected and other triggering factors for host and IDP communities to respond to and recovery opportunities for pre-primary and primary school aged IDPs, women and men, and host community children and parts of the community impacted by conflict and other factors
This position holder would be responsible for assessment, response analysis, design and implementation of the education components of the project. S/he is required to co-ordinate intervention activities and collaborative work with other Emergency Response team members and Plan staff, specifically with project management, WASH, health and other relevant technical sectors. The project manager should have active role in technical co-ordination, facilitation of interventions, creating joint platforms for collaborative work and information sharing as well as advocacy with the country specific clusters including Education, WASH, and with other technical agencies and stakeholders relevant to the sector.
DIMENSIONS OF ROLE
The project manager is responsible for the overall management of project implementation and progress of activities as per the project plan, budget, logical framework and contractual compliance obligations. He/she will oversee and ensure that implementing partners and field level teams have the required level of support, guidance, and information in order to implement the project with high standard, coordinating and communicating effectively with the Education in Emergency, and WASH teams ,follow up and support as required. He/ she shall work closely with implementing partner project technical staffs to ensure provision of technical oversight and support for the country team to utilize evidence based, best practice approaches and methodologies in project programming, drawing on the collective experience, capacity, approaches and methodologies.
The project manager shall also be responsible for effective communication of project progress, issues arising and proposed solutions to the sectorial team of PiE and the partner. She/he will be responsible for consolidating all financial and narrative reports from the implementing partner, after conducting a surface review, and submitting the consolidated reports to the Education in Emergency Lead.
